About This Pennsylvania Facility

Geisinger Bloomsburg Hospital - Behavioral Health is located in Bloomsburg, Pennsylvania and provides comprehensive care for mental and dual diagnosis issues. The hospital offers a wide range of levels of care, including dual-diagnosis, inpatient, and outpatient options.

The skilled, experienced staff of therapists and clinicians at Geisinger provide evidence-based treatments such as cognitive behavioral therapy, experiential therapy, group therapy, individual therapy, nicotine replacement therapy, and nutrition therapy. Geisinger Behavioral Health aims to enable their patients to reach their full potential and curative health outcomes, whether they are receiving dual-diagnosis treatment, inpatient treatment, or outpatient care.     Levels of Care Offered at Geisinger Bloomsburg Hospital - Behavioral Health

    This center offers a variety of custom treatment tailored to individual recovery. Currently available are Dual-Diagnosis, Inpatient, Outpatient, with additional therapies available as listed below.

    Inpatient treatment involves staying in the hospital or facility while treating all facets of addiction or co-occurring illness. This helps to minimize distractions and increase the emphasis on rehabilitation. Typical stays for inpatient rehabilitation in Bloomsburg, PA are about a month long.

    Outpatient programs are the standard for addiction treatment. About 9 in 10 U.S. adolescents entering addiction treatment enroll in these programs, so you’re not alone in Pennsylvania. Treatment is delivered in different settings – offices, clinics, and primary care clinics.

    Facilities like Geisinger Bloomsburg Hospital - Behavioral Health offer a variety of services, such as individual and group counseling and family therapy. During the sessions, you work with a team of experts that include: General physicians, Psychiatrists, Social Workers, and Psychologists. The main goals of outpatient recovery programs are to help addicted individuals reduce drug use and addictive behaviors, eventually becoming entirely sober.

    Therapies & Programs

    Therapy plays a major role in addiction recovery. It encourages patients to get to the root of their addiction and learn how to better handle the issues that led to using. Therapy can be conducted in group and one on one settings. In Geisinger Bloomsburg Hospital - Behavioral Health‘s individual therapy, the patient meets with the therapist in a one on one setting. This allows them to focus on the underlying issues of addiction and come up with solutions to prevent future abuse.

    Attending group therapy at Geisinger Bloomsburg Hospital - Behavioral Health in Bloomsburg, Pennsylvania allows those seeking sobriety to realize they are not alone in their battles. This is when a group of people all in different phases of recovery get together and speak about their battles. They talk about their triggers, their successes, their failures, and the things they can do to get on and stay on a sober path. These sessions also teach life skills, communication, healthy habits, and can include alternative types of therapy.
    The relationship between the thoughts, feelings, and actions of a patient is explored by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T). As an alternative to turning to drugs and alcohol in Bloomsburg, Pennsylvania, it helps to create a balanced response to thoughts and feelings. Effective communication between users and those around them is also encouraged. It is an efficient treatment for individuals suffering from all sorts of addictions, professionally provided by Geisinger Bloomsburg Hospital - Behavioral Health.

    Addiction commonly results in malnutrition, vitamin and mineral deficiencies. This can be reflected in weight loss, hair loss or hair changes, skin irregularities. Eating correctly to replace lost vitamins and minerals while balancing your diet can build confidence. Geisinger Bloomsburg Hospital - Behavioral Health will help you get back on track.

    Nicotine Replacement Therapy (NRT) uses low-dose nicotine drugs to eliminate tobacco addiction from smokers. Without smoking, the treatment at Geisinger Bloomsburg Hospital - Behavioral Health in Bloomsburg, PA brings nicotine into the bloodstream to minimize dependence on the physical habit, while detoxing the body from the attachment. To alleviate withdrawal symptoms, it also helps abusers to adapt to lower doses over time.

    Experiential Therapy at Geisinger Bloomsburg Hospital - Behavioral Health

    This is a type of therapy that involves activity to recreate situations that may have caused trauma or negative emotions. Experiential therapy at Geisinger Bloomsburg Hospital - Behavioral Health in Bloomsburg, PA can involve acting, props, arts and crafts, animal care or other tools that may be effective.

    This therapy is done on an individual basis and can help revisit and heal from past traumas. Trust between the therapist and individual is important for success. Experiential therapy can help you more closely become you and move through life in a positive and authentic manner.
